Where to Use With Caution
While Tropical Floral Stationary Sheets are highly adaptable, they may not suit every project. In formal corporate branding, the floral elements could feel too whimsical or unprofessional. Very small labels might lose detail, and crowded product packaging could make the design appear cluttered.
When working with ingredient-heavy layouts or legal information, the asset should be used sparingly to avoid competing with critical text. Low-contrast backgrounds may diminish the design’s impact, and luxury minimalist brands may find the floral motifs too busy. Always test the design in real-world scenarios before finalizing any application.
Practical Designer Notes
Before using Tropical Floral Stationary Sheets for client work, I recommend testing it on real packaging mockups to see how it translates in physical form. Check how it looks in black and white to ensure it remains effective without color. Preview it on small labels to confirm readability and clarity.
Test the design with your brand’s color palette to ensure it complements existing visuals. Compare it with competitor packaging to maintain a unique identity. Review print quality to avoid issues with resolution or color accuracy. If the asset includes PNG transparency or SVG vector files, inspect their editability to ensure flexibility in future design changes.
Experiment with different font styles beside the design—serif, sans serif, script, handwritten, or display fonts—to see how they interact. Confirm commercial licensing to ensure the asset is safe for use in client projects or physical product sales. These steps help guarantee that the design asset meets both creative and practical needs.
